This is long. Bear with me. I just did a cut n paste from a txt file I recorded so I wouldn't forget how to do this again.
ROM flashing HowTO for XDA1
Compiled from personal experience after following many different topics in the forums
of http://www.xda-developers.com
XDA details before flashing
Wallaby Bootloader V6.22
GPRS4.2132S54
3.20.06 ENG
07/30/03
4.21.01
32S54
PW10A1
Before you start:
Suggest that you back up PIM data with ActiveSync. Copy any other files you need to an
SD card or desktop/laptop computer. Try not to do a full backup and restore that later
as it will usually mess up the XDA. Re-installing your apps is the best way since PPC2002
and WM2003 are different.
Hardware that you need:
1. O2 XDA smartphone (obviously!)
2. Sync cradle
3. Internal/External SD card reader
4. Spare SD card (preferably 2)
Software you need to download:
1. Get cooked ROM or any other ROM. ROMkitchens at http://lumpistefan.dyndns.org
2. Get XDAtools from http://cuba.calyx.nl/~jsummers/XDA/XDAtools-Jeff.exe
3. Get bootloader fix tools from http://www.xs4all.nl/~itsme/download/bootloaderfix.zip
4. Get Wallaby patchloader fix from http://xda-developers.com/~itsme/download/wbt-1.5.tar.gz
5. Get XDArit v1.2 tool from http://xda-developers.com/XDArit/XDArit.exe
6. Get XDArit v1.0 tool from http://givemebeer.com:8080/warez/XDA/xdarit.exe
7. Get Wallaby Patch file from http://xda-developers.com/XDArit/wallaby-patch-tool.nb2
** For XDA with Wallaby Bootloader V6.22, I only need items 1,2,4 and 5.
Method 1:
1. Install XDAtools.
2. Start XDAtools and select the OSImageTool.
3. Backup your present ROM. Select Source and Device Memory (current ROM). For destination,
press the [...] button and select a place to store the file. Press Copy. Keep the file
created in a safe place.
4. Next, select Source as the ROM file you downloaded or cooked. Select Destination as
Device Memory (via Programme A). Click Copy.
5. Follow on-screen instructions.
Method 2:
1. Extract wallabypatch-sd.nb2 from wbt-1.5.tar.gz in item 4.
2. Using XDArit v1.0, choose Write to SD card and tick Diagnostics and select the file
wallabypatch-sd.nb2 and tick the header of 1k. Click OK to write.
3. Insert card into XDA and choose No when prompted to format card.
4. While pressing power button, press the soft reset button. Device will boot and display
Wallaby Patch
Tool 1.5/6.22
-------------
Detected:6.22
Patch Done!
Press ACTION
which is the centre of the control pad. Press that and it will show
Wallaby Patch
Tool 1.5/6.22
-------------
Boot -> SD
CE -> SD
Boot+CE -> SD
Password Menu
Restore SD
About
Exit
Press down key until Restore SD and press ACTION. It will show
Wallaby Patch
Tool 1.5/6.22
-------------
Insert valid
SD ROM image.
WARNING!
Upgrade ROM
at your own
risk!
Abort
Continue
5. Remove the SD card and insert into card reader. Using XDArit, select Write to SD card
and choose Windows CE. Select the file that contains the new ROM, tick the header of
3.5k and click OK to write. It takes me about 4 minutes to write and image on USB 1.1
6. Re-insert the SD card, press down key to Continue and press ACTION
SD DOWNLOAD
===========
CARD TYPE:
CE OS
Press ACTION
to Download
Press REC
to Exit
Count =
00000000
Press ACTION
SD DOWNLOAD
===========
Please wait
for
Downloading
PRG :0xxxxxxxx <-- incresing numbers
END :020000000
Flash Writing <-- blinking
SD DOWNLOAD
============
Waiting for
complete...
SD DOWNLOAD
============
Download
completed
Checksum is
not correct!
COLD BOOT
TO RESET
7. Press the battery button (near the earpiece connector) and wait 30 seconds. Press
button again.
Your XDA should now boot to the new ROM.
Notes:
1. Software tested to work on Windows 2000. Reported to work in XP as well. Windows 98
is problematic.
2. Good place to get OS ROMs and Radio Stack ROM http://www.yorch.net/
3. When upgrading to WM2003 using the AT&T ROM 4.01.16, you will not be able to re-flash
the ROM again using XDAtools. You will need to use the SD card method.

If you still can get to the boot loader screen (power button + soft reset) and it displays "GSM OK", that means there is a good chance that the flash ROM is not damaged.
You can either put the ROM and RSU files on SD card through a card reader (.nbf files) or to get a valid SD backup for CE + Radio from any working XDA and use the boot loader screen to flash your device again.

In the boot loader screen, try to press the calendar button ... it should give you the GSM menu. Select "Reset" or "Turn off" and do a soft reset
Plz do NOT try band switching or "Calib/debug"!
It sounds like a failed radio stack upgrade, you can try copying the RSUpgrade.sa.CAB file to your SD card then run it from there.
You can get the RSUpgrade.sa.CAB file by using WinZip to extract it from the RSUv1.15_(GPRS_T32500_ENG)[1].exe file.

Details instructions for SD card upgrade to Siemens A.30.09

Hope this helps, this is a simple process, these instructions appear long and difficult because i've added quite a bit of detail.
Prepare Everything
1 - Download and install XDATolls http://wiki.xda-developers.com/wiki/XDAtools
2 - Connect your PocketPC and make sure that ActiveSync is running
3 - Delete all files on your SD Card (in your pocketPC)
Extract the ROM files & get ready for the upgrade
4 - Run the .exe file you download from Siemens, this will extract the files into C:\Program Files\SX56 upgrade utility. Don't proceed with the install, just exit it after the extract is completed.
5 - Confirm the existance of the file C:\Program Files\SX56 upgrade utility\english\NK.nbf
Using XDAtools (OS Image tool) transfer the ROM onto your SD card via your PocketPC and cradle (this is a new feature)
6 - Run the XDA OS Image tool (part of XDA Tools)
7 - As your source select the file C:\Program Files\SX56 upgrade utility\english\NK.nbf (directory is selected by clicking the square button with dots)
8 - As your destination select from the drop down box SD Card
9 - Click copy to transfer the file, if it fails check that ActiveSync is running & try again
Re-flash Image using Wallaby Bootloader method
** THIS WILL ERASE ALL DATA ON YOUR POCKETPC, you have been warned, make sure you've got a backup of everything you need.
10 - Plug your PocketPC into AC power & Make sure that your SD card is in the slot on your pocketpc
11 - Using the stylus top, hold down the left hand soft-reset, then press the power button.
12 - The bootloader should find the new ROM image on the SD card, press the action button to start the load (action button been the central click of the direction button)
13 - The load process will take about 5 minutes or so
14 - Once completed, use the stylus top and press the battery disable button, leave for 5 seconds then press it again to enable the unit.
Enjoy the new ROM, note that the first bit of any audio is played at a reduced volume, this doesn't help short ring tones nor fonix voicedial. Other than that the ROM seems quick and highly stable.

sx56, unlocking, bootload downgrade SUCCESS!!!

The following will describe how to unlock the sx56 (Siemens AT&T PPC - A.30.09 Eng, 01/01/04, A.33.02, 1.3.3) and downgrade version 5.22 of the bootloader to 5.15 to avoid the keycheck.
Requirements:
Card Reader
1x64Mb+ card
XDArit (XDA ROM Image Tool V1.2)
bootloader_v5_15.nb0
Cooked ROM image to use as a replacement.
Backup the existing bootloader and operating system using card reader
---------------------------------------------------------------------
1) Insert a blank SD card into the XDA
2) Do a hard reset (hold on/off key then press the soft-reset button) click on Contacts button and
choose 'CE+BOOT TO SD', and press the action button to backup the ROMs.
3) Once complete, remove the SD card from the PPC and insert it into the card reader.
4) run XDA ROM Image Tool V1.02
5) Select SD Card from the dropdown
6) Choose 'Read from SD card'
7) Ensure both the 'Bootloader' and 'Windows CE' checkboxes are checked and click the '...' buttons
for each to select a file to back up the bootloader and OS into.
8) Click OK to read the data from the ROMs into the selected files.
Create a V5.15 Boot Loader to allow boot load functionality and avoid key checking in V5.17+
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Requirements:
bootloader_v5_15.nb0 from the self-extracting zip downloadable at:http://cuba.calyx.nl/~jsummers/XDA/XDAtools-Jeff.exe
in the 'binaries' folder.
Procedure:
1) Run XDA ROM Image Tool V1.02
2) Select SD Card from the dropdown
3) Choose 'Write to SD card'
4) Click on the radio button for 'before 5.17 (1K)'
5) Click the 'Bootloader' checkbox
6) Click the '...' button and browse to the 'bootloader_v5_15.nb0' file
7) Click 'OK' to write the bootloader ROM to the SD card..
When the SD card has been programmed successfully, throw it in the XDA
and do a hard reset (hold on/off key then press the soft-reset button).
It will automatically be detected as a bootloader ROM and hit the Action key
to change the bootloader to V5.15.
When this update is complete, a hard reset will show the bootloader version as 5.15
and loading of application ROMs can be done easily.
Cook a ROM and download it to the XDA
-------------------------------------
1) Go to http://lumpistefan.dyndns.org/
2) Next to 'Which ROM Version do you want to cook?' Click on the 'Pocket PC 2002 ROM' link.
3) I chose '3.17.03 ENG O2-Euro' with 'No AutoConfig data'
4) Select the remaining options as desired BUT ensure that the 'XDAUnlock' checkbox is checked
under the 'create 'Phone' subfolder under 'Programs'' category beneath 'Add software and modify ROM'
if the unit is currently SIM locked (if this is left out, you will have to manually transfer the file over after the cooked ROM is loaded).
5) Click the 'Build ROM now' button and when complete, click on the 'Download ROM' button to store
the newly cooked ROM on your harddrive.
6) Run XDA ROM Image Tool V1.02
7) Select SD Card from the dropdown
8) Choose 'Write to SD card'
9) Click on the radio button for 'before 5.17 (1K)'
10) Click the 'Windows CE' checkbox
11) Click the '...' button and browse to the newly cooked ROM file downloaded in 5).
12) Click 'OK' to write the application ROM to the SD card.
When the SD card has been programmed successfully, throw it in the XDA
and do a hard reset (hold on/off key then press the soft-reset button).
It will automatically be detected as an application ROM and hit the Action key
to change update the operating system.
When this update is complete, a hard reset will boot the new operating system.
Running the Programs|Phone|XDAUnlock file will remove the SIM Lock...after this time, the original
ROM/bootloader could be restored as desired.
This is a compliation of information found on this site into one central post...and I would like to pass on a huge THANKS to the group as the procedure described above allows me to remove the SIM Lock originally set by AT&T and easily boot load cooked ROM's.

[TUT] How to change from one official ROM to another (including language)

OK there's a LOT of confusion between all the threads on exactly how to switch languages and official ROMS etc etc. The fix I have here (not entirely created by me, I believe Cmonex, Jesterz and the QMAT people are to be thanked) I'm just summarising to make it easy for any noobs here
This will enable you to replace your official ROM (any language) with another official ROM (any language etc). IT is NOT an SPL fix so no custom ROMs will work yet. It also won't SIM unlock your phone.
---
Note: There seems to be a problem flashing the Current Russian ROM to a WWE EU/US/Asia HTC Leo. I advise anyone NOT to flash the Russian ROM for the moment, until a fix has been found. (Its been guessed that the Russian ROM is either locked, non-official or written for a slightly different version of the HTC Leo (perhaps version 110)
---
This guide has been requested in other languages. So to help:
At læse denne på dit sprog klik her
Per leggere questo nella tua lingua clicca qui
Um dies zu lesen in Ihrer Sprache klicken Sie hier
Om dit lezen in uw taal klik hier
Pour lire ceci dans votre langue, cliquez ici
Aby przeczytać w swoim języku kliknij tutaj
Чтобы прочитать это на вашем языке нажмите здесь
Chun seo a léamh í nGaeilge cliceáil anseo
Things we need:
-MicroSD card, anything over 512MB is good enough.
-HTC LEO...just in case you forgot
-QMAT 5.06 (other methods available but this is easiest) installed
-An Official HTC rom that you wish to write to your phone (any language). Some can be found here . The examples included here involve RUU_Leo_HTC_WWE_1.43.405.1...
-a zip utility eg the free 7zip installed.
-----
1: Format your SD card to FAT32.
--a: Plug your phone into your windows PC, select DISKDRIVE on your LEO
--b: The Drive should be visible in Windows as REMOVABLE DISK
--c: Right Click and Format > Format to FAT32 (best to untick quick format)
2:Allow non signed Software on the Leo
--a: install a regedit software on your Leo e.g. PHM regedit also original PHM Site (offline at the moment)
--b: Run the regedit software
--c: Goto H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\Security\Policies\Policies
--d: Look for 00001001 double click it and change the setting from 2 to 1
--e: Reboot the HTC LEO
3:Get the SD card's Serial number.
--a: Unplug your HD from the PC and Plug it back in select ACTIVESYNC on your LEO
--b: Run QMAT, Select Hardware Forensics>WINCE SD> Get serial
--c: It should give you a long Serial number, take note of this number for step 4:
--d(optional): Most people have better success by replacing the first 2 letters/numbers with 00 (zero zero) then use this number for the next step
4: Get your Gold Card.
--a: Goto the very generous people over at QMAT again. (NO LONGER FREE - alternative method coming soon)
--b: Input your email and in the CID box put your SD card Serial number from the step above
--c: Click continue and you should receive a goldcard.img file in your email.
5:Rewrite your SD card with the Goldcard
--a: Get yourself a HexEditer. Install and run it. (Win 7 & Vista users - run this as Administrator)
--b:Unplug and replug your HTC LEO select DISK DRIVE on the LEO
--c:Go to Extra Tab > Open Disk. Under Physical disk, select Removable Disk (Must be your SD card), uncheck “Open as Readonly), click OK.
--d:Go to Extra again, Open Disk Image, open up goldcard.img which you’ve saved/unzipped earlier. Now, you should have two tabs, one is your removable disk, the other is goldcard.img. Press OK when prompted for “Sector Size” 512 (Hard disks/Floppy disks), click OK.
--e:Click on goldcard.img tab. Go to Edit tab > Select All, edit tab again > copy.
--f:Click on the “removable disk” tab. Highlight the offset from 00000000 to offset 00000170 (including the 00000170 line), click on Edit tab and then Paste Write.
--g:Click on File > Save. now you can exit the program.
--h:Reboot the HTC Leo
At this point if you have an O2 phone or experience "00028002 not allowed" aftter completing the 6 (Normal) step, then see below for the 6 (O2 Phones) step. (Some phones not just O2 Phones will not work with 6 (Normal) and vice-versa.
6 (normal): Put your Favourite OFFICIAL Rom on the Leo
--a:Right click on your exampleOFFICIALrom.exe and Extract it to a folder
--b:From the extracted file locate RUU_signed.nbh and rename it LEOIMG.nbh
--c:Copy the LEOIMG.nbh file to your MicroSD card
--d: Make sure your phone is charged at least 80% then power it off
--e: Press and hold the VOLUME DOWN then Press POWER button
--f: A menu will appear select (usually the power button) to continue to write the ROM
--g:After 5-10 minutes the phone should tell you the ROM was successfully written and the bar is full. You can now press reset (the small Red button beside the battery, use a pen)
-----
6 (O2 Phones): Put your Favourite OFFICIAL Rom on the Leo
--a: Unplug your phone and plug it back in, set it to ACTIVESYNC
--c: Run the exampleROM.exe file it will guide you through the update process.
-------
7: Your done
That's it, it should now boot up in the ROM and language of your choice.
If there's anything I left out or anything you'd like to add just let know on this thread. Also keep us up to date on how it worked for you.
Enjoy
If after using the Hex Editor you are asked for FORMAT your disk again (and unable to put LEOIMG.NBH on the SD card) you can follow on from these steps (from Sickboy6th)>
1. Format SD card from within WinMo
2. Place LEOIMG.NBH on the SD card
3. Read CID with QMAT
4. Request GoldCard.img with CID
5. Write the goldcard to the SD, by having ActiveSync active, and "Write Image" in QMAT.
6. Reboot to bootloader (I used some tool that is included with the homebrewed "Service Pack, update 4" available for LEO in these forums).
P.S.
Please be careful when selecting a ROM. Some ROMs are pre-release only and may contain a "timebomb". (e.g A previous release of ROM 1.48) If it is a pre-release with "timebomb", the device will lock at a specific date and you won't be able to access anything on your phone or go beyond a simple lockout screen. The only fix would be to flash a new ROM.

Flash from the SD card:
ELF0IMG.nbh on a FAT32 filesystem, complete flash takes about 30 minutes, so check your battery or connect to charger before the flashing process starts.
1. Format microSD card from your computer.
2. Extract the .NBH file from your prefered ROM upgrade: In windows use winrar (right click) to extract the contents of the exe file. In Linux / MacOS use cabextract.
3. Rename the .NBH file to ELF0IMG.nbh and copy it to the root folder of your microSD card.
4. With microSD card inserted in the phone, start the bootloader (the bootloader is invoked by hold down the camera button and reset device with the stylus).
5. Confirm flashing on screen by pressing the power button (or the volume slider down).
6. Flashing might hang after some time but this is normal. Just wait.
